AOC Meursault, exceptional white wines from Burgundy!

The Meursault and Meursault Premier Cru appellation of controlled origin is a communal appellation in the Côte de Beaune, in the Côte d'Or department, strictly limited to the commune of Meursault. The Meursault appellation or domain has a total of 21 Premier Cru classified climats. As is often the case in Burgundy, the names of appellations may or may not be followed by the name of their climate of origin.

Meursault is undoubtedly Burgundy's most renowned village for white wines. Located south of the Côte de Beaune, its vineyards stretch across gentle slopes covering around 400 hectares, at an altitude of between 230 and 360 meters. The east-facing aspect is highly favorable thanks to maximum sunshine. The Meursault vineyards are planted on white marl in a particularly favorable Bathonian limestone environment.

The vast majority of Meursault and Meursault Premier Cru wines are white wines made from the Chardonnay grape variety. Red wines are made from Pinot Noir. Meursault whites display the aromatic power characteristic of Chardonnay, with great balance. It is often said that Meursault wines best express the character of Chardonnay. Although Meursault produces red wine, this vineyard's reputation for renowned white wines is well established. Located in Côte-d'Or, in the Côte-de-Beaune vineyard, the Meursault white wine vines are nestled among some of the greatest names in Burgundy wine. Monthélie, Volnay, Auxey-Duresses, and Puligny-Montrachet, Meursault shares with these vineyards an exposure to the rising sun on steep slopes where marl soil reigns supreme. The oldest traces of this settlement in Burgundy date back to Antiquity, although it was in the 13th century, with the town of Beaune's determination to promote its wine, particularly to the Parisian market and northern countries, that the name Meursault began to acquire its letters of nobility.

A distinctive terroir and unique grape varieties

The white wines of Burgundy that make up the Meursault AOC appellation are made from a single AOP grape variety, revealing all its specific characteristics: Chardonnay. Its potential sugar content, combined with ideal acidity in the Côte-de-Beaune climate, produces powerful and balanced Meursault white wines.
The region's typical soils, composed mainly of limestone and marl, combined with vineyards planted on steep slopes at an altitude of between 230 and 360 meters, thus benefiting from perfect sunshine, contribute to the quality of the grapes.

Food and wine pairings White Meursault wines faithful to Burgundy

The gentle acidity and richness of Meursault white wines pair naturally with white meats and fish from the Burgundy region, without overpowering them. Veal, poultry, or river fish are enhanced by a simple white sauce and a bottle of Château de Meursault wine served between 54 and 57 degrees Fahrenheit to reveal the full subtlety of its aromas.
